nntp2http.com
Posting
Suche
Optionen
Hilfe & Kontakt

Re: Batch Abfrage - Sonntag ?

Von: Rolf Muth (rolf.muth@web.de) [Profil]
Datum: 16.09.2008 22:04
Message-ID: <q3g5q5-j39.ln1@liesleafnode.muth.de>
Newsgroup: alt.linux.suse
Henning Paul wrote:

> Rolf Muth schrieb:
>
>> Ralph Stens wrote:
>>
>>> ich möchte in einer Batch-Datei eine Reihe von Kommandos
>>> durchführen, allerdings mit der Ausnahme von Sonntags. Wie
>>> kann ich abfragen welcher Wochentag es ist und dann
>>> entsprechend dem Ergebnis die Kommandos ausführen oder auch
>>> nicht (wenn Sonntag).
>> Folgendes Skript tuts
Da hab ich doch glatt vergessen, die erste Zeile auch zu kopieren :-(((
Damit tuts dann wirklich:

heute=`date +%A`
>>
>> wann=Sonntag
>> echo Ist heute am $heute etwa $wann?
>> if [[ $wann != $heute ]]
>>   then
>>     echo Nein, $heute ist nicht $wann.
>>   else
>>     echo Ja, $heute ist $wann.
>> fi
>
> Da fehlt irgendwie das wichtigste, $heute wird nicht definiert.
Danke für den Hinweis!

> "date +%u" liefert eine Zahl zurück, 1 ist Montag. Also
einfach

> heute=$(date +%u)
>
> if [[ $heute != 7 ]]
> then
>      #tu was auch immer
> else
>      echo Heute nicht.
> fi
>
> Gruß
> Henning

Gruß
Rolf

--
PGP Public Key fuer "Rolf Muth (inet)" auf http://pgp.mit.edu/
Ich bevorzuge Textmail!  HTML-Mail lese ich nur selten!
Analoge Uhr (clock): http://developers.palmgear.com/?xyzS490
Plato 3D: http://developers.palmgear.com/?xyz8094
Meine Adressen duerfen nicht fuer Werbung verwendet werden!

[ Auf dieses Posting antworten ]

Antworten